    Sketching: refers to the painting method that uses monochrome or simple color tools to depict the outline, volume, structure, space, light, texture and other basic modeling elements of an object.

    Sketches come from the West and belong to European painting. The sketches we can see today were developed from prints of early German folk woodcuts. This kind of folk painting, which was popular in Germany in the early years, is similar to the Chinese painting circle – at first it was only a few prints of religious subjects from folk workshops, and then it was widely circulated among the people - but it did not exist as an independent form of artistic expression at that time.

    It was not until the Renaissance in the 15th century that people discovered its unique expressive charm. During this period, Italian painters such as Massaccio, Leonardo da Vinci, Michelangelo and others invented and applied the principles of perspective, anatomy and composition, which provided a scientific basis for the three-dimensional and spatial sense of sketching, and gradually perfected the sketch. Since then, drawing has been unique in the European painting world as a near-perfect form of painting.

    Although on the surface, the basic expressive techniques of Chinese and Western painting are inseparable from the use of lines, there is an essential difference between the two. As we all know, white drawing is the foundation of Chinese painting, which emphasizes the interest of lines, focuses on image modeling, and is less affected by changing factors such as light and time. The lines in Chinese painting not only draw on and absorb the brushwork skills of calligraphy art, but also are based on the charm and expression of interest in the artistic expression.

    Among the dazzling expressive techniques, line is still the most common and basic means of artistic expression in Chinese painting.

    In contrast, Western painting focuses more on figuration and realism. Sketching is the basis of Western painting. Painting with the help of specific objects, environments, light and shadows is the basic requirement of sketch life.

    Therefore, sketching is more influenced by external factors such as objective objects, environment, light, time, etc. Lines, on the other hand, are often seen as a means of constructing shapes, and do not have independent aesthetic value. Although there are many differences between Chinese and Western paintings, it is undeniable that Western drawings and Chinese white paintings are the most simple forms of expression in painting.

    We learn drawing because it is the foundation of all painting, and it can cultivate our basic observational ability, drawing ability, and aesthetic ability. When you learn how to shape a three-dimensional space on a two-dimensional plane, your ability to see and reproduce things is significantly improved. When you are able to express and communicate in the vocabulary of sketching, you will find it easier than ever to learn other plastic arts.
